Where to start with this company
Where to start with this company? For the first 3 of the 4 year loan agreement, each of my payments has been made on time without issue. Then, due to a change in career, it meant my payday was now the last Friday of the month rather than the 25th of each month. Subsequently, this meant that the loan repayment would be made just before pay day. I used the livelend web messaging service to write to them 2 weeks prior to another loan repayment to change my payment date to the first of each month, which would coincide with my new pay day, resulting in a guaranteed payment as it has been for the past 3 years. Fast forward to the end of the month and the original date of the 25th was still active, which meant that I didn’t have the funds to cover the payment. I then rang livelend and explained my new circumstances and was told that the new date of the 1st of the month was now changed. Again, the following month, nothing had changed and another payment was missed. I then rang back up and was told to cancel my direct debit and change it online to the first of the month. I cancelled my direct debit and logged on to the website to change the direct debit, but it doesn’t give you the option to change the date, only to set up as per the original date which I explained to two customer service agents would not be possible. I’ve also tried to pay the outstanding amount on the livelend website and have either been logged off without the payment being taken or an error message occurs which also results in the payment not being taken. At each step of the way, I have tried to rectify the issue that is livelends fault in the first place for not acting on the initial correspondence and am still no further forward.
